25 NORFOLK ROAD is a small terraced house of 89m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966, which could now be worth an estimated £258,758. It was last sold for £232,000 in May 2021, which was around 23% above the average May 2021 terraced price in the East Suffolk local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2014,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

25 NORFOLK 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the East Suffolk local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 25 NORFOLK ROAD sales between February 2015 and May 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2018 sale was for 20%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 20% above the HPI over time, until the May 2021 sale, where it rises to 23%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 23% above the HPI.

What might 25 NORFOLK ROAD be worth now?

25 NORFOLK ROAD might now be worth an estimated £258,758.

This is based on house price inflation of 11.5%, between May 2021 and June 2025, for terraced houses, in the East Suffolk local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 11.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 25 NORFOLK ROAD of £232,000 on 20th May 2021. For the value to have increased from £232,000 to £258,758 over the three years and eleven months to June 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 25 NORFOLK 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the East Suffolk local authority area.
  • The May 2021 sale price of £232,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 25 NORFOLK ROAD has not materially changed since May 2021.
